Description
1-4 Greenlands Cottages is an attractive investment opportunity to acquire a set of four terraced cottages, near the villages of Ashorne and Moreton Morrell, in Warwickshire.
The freehold of the property is for sale by auction and will take place on Tuesday 21st October. Please contact the agent for details to register for the auction.
The cottages briefly comprise one reception room, two bedrooms and one bathroom, and are all currently let on periodic Assured Shorthold Tenancy (AST) agreements.
All the cottages benefit from a rural setting, with views over farmland and countryside beyond. The cottages have a shared parking area with ample space for several cars, and an established, mature garden to the rear which is shared and enjoyed by the residents.

Services
All of the cottages benefit from mains water, electricity, private drainage (shared septic tank) and electric storage heaters.
Location
1-4 Greenlands Cottages are situated between the villages of Moreton Morrell and Ashorne in Warwickshire.
Nestled between the market towns of Stratford-upon-Avon and Leamington Spa, Moreton Morrell is a pretty rural village, within easy access of the M40. The village has a primary school, public house, church, village hall and tennis club.
Local amenities can be found in the nearby villages of Wellesbourne and Kineton, and the popular market towns of Stratford-upon-Avon, Warwick, Leamington Spa and Shipston-on-Stour provide for more extensive shopping facilities.
Communication is excellent, with main line railway stations at Warwick and Warwick Parkway (London Marylebone from 92 minutes, trains to Birmingham from 26 minutes), as well as Banbury (London Marylebone 64 minutes) and the M40 (J12 to the south and J13 to the north). Birmingham International Airport is about 25 miles (all distances and times are approximate).
There is a wide range of nearby state and private schooling including, Warwick Preparatory School, The Croft (Stratford-upon-Avon), Arnold Lodge (Leamington Spa), Kineton School, The Kingsley School (Leamington Spa), Warwick School and Kings High (Warwick), Stratford-upon-Avon School, King Edward’s Grammar School (Stratford) and Stratford Girls’ Grammar School.
